Output 42cc893333c96f0f0b86d7244ab885117ce907d2941e68177c9f4316a0913a52:2

value
75000
script pubkey
OP_0 OP_PUSHBYTES_20 d06ec68ffaddbe25326d4d2958c27935dc49a8af
address
bc1q6phvdrl6mklz2vndf5543snexhwyn2904m9wxn
transaction
42cc893333c96f0f0b86d7244ab885117ce907d2941e68177c9f4316a0913a52
spent
true